Title: The Innovative Mind of Takeshi Fugono: Pioneering Cephalosporin Development
Introduction: Takeshi Fugono, an accomplished inventor based in Kawanishi, Japan, has made significant contributions to the field of pharmaceuticals. With a total of 7 patents to his name, his innovative methods and compounds have paved the way for advanced treatments against bacterial infections.
Latest Patents: Among his most recent patents, Fugono has developed a method for combating bacterial infections in humans through the administration of cephalosporins. His patent outlines a compound formula where R represents a phenyl or thienyl group, and R' forms an unsubstituted or substituted pyridinium group. This innovative method is particularly effective against the bacterium Pseudomonas aeruginosa, alongside various other Gram-negative and Gram-positive microorganisms. Additionally, Fugono has created novel cephalosporins characterized by a general formula where Y can be an acyloxy group or a quaternary ammonium group. These compounds possess high antibacterial properties, specifically targeting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ria, including both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Serratia marcescens.
Career Highlights: Throughout his career, Takeshi Fugono has been associated with Takeda Chemical Industries, Inc., a leading global pharmaceutical company.
